HP seals Comdisco deal for $750m

Comdisco has finally agreed to sell its disaster recovery business to Hewlett-Packard for $750m after a fraught period of to-ing and fro-ing with rival bidder SunGard. Comdisco is currently in Chapter 11 bankruptcy proceedings, but a court auction sold the disaster recovery unit to SunGard for $825m in spite of the firm's initial intention to sell it to HP. The SunGard deal subsequently ran aground on a Department of Justice veto, allowing HP to move in and clinch the deal.
